Overview

Information theory, as a mathematical discipline, was formalized by Claude Shannon in the 1940s, building upon the earlier work of Harry Nyquist and Ralph Hartley. The field has since expanded to encompass a wide range of applications, from telecommunication and data compression to cryptography and artificial intelligence. Frequently Asked Questions

What is information theory?

Information theory is a mathematical framework for understanding the quantification, storage, and communication of information.

Who is the founder of information theory?

Claude Shannon is widely considered the founder of information theory.

What are some applications of information theory?

Information theory has applications in diverse fields, including electrical engineering, physics, neurobiology, and computer science.
